#6ee164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ee164 is composed of 43.1% red, 88.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 115.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 63.7%. #6ee164 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ffc8 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#6ee164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ee164 has RGB values of R:110, G:225,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7266660.

Shades and Tints of #6ee164
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020902 is the darkest color, while #f8f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ee164
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ea89d is the less saturated color, while #56fd48 is the most saturated one.
